Ridley Scott and Monica Bellucci featured in film updates

Ridley Scott is directing the film ‘The Dog Stars’, an adaptation of Peter Heller’s 2012 novel. Set in 2035 following a deadly pandemic, the story follows Hig, played by Jacob Elordi, a survivor living at an abandoned airport in Colorado with his dog Jasper and a former soldier named Bangley, played by Josh Brolin. The plot shifts when Hig discovers a mysterious radio signal, prompting him to leave his shelter to find its source.

In other film news, Monica Bellucci made history in ‘James Bond 007: Spectre’ as the oldest actress to appear in a Bond film, playing Lucie Sciarre. Bellucci had previously auditioned for a role in the franchise in 1997, which was instead given to Teri Hatcher. The film ‘Spectre’ also featured Daniel Craig, who earned 30 million dollars for his performance, and won an Oscar for the song ‘Writing’s on the Wall’ performed by Sam Smith.
